linux中打开sql命令

在Linux系统环境下,打开SQL命令进行数据库操作是众多开发者和系统管理员日常工作中常见的任务。SQL(Structured Query Language)即结构化查询语言,是用于管理关系数据库管理系统(RDBMS)的标准语言。而Linux作为一个开源、稳定且功能强大的操作系统,为SQL命令的使用提供了良好的平台。

linux中打开sql命令

在Linux中,要打开SQL命令,首先需要安装相应的数据库管理系统。常见的关系型数据库管理系统如MySQL、PostgreSQL等都可以在Linux系统上进行安装。以MySQL为例,在大多数基于Debian或Ubuntu的系统中,可以使用以下命令进行安装:sudo apt-get update,该命令用于更新系统的软件包列表,确保能够获取到最新的软件版本信息;接着使用sudo apt-get install mysql-server命令来安装MySQL服务器。安装过程中,系统会提示你设置root用户的密码,这个密码至关重要,它是进入MySQL数据库管理的重要凭证。

安装完成后,就可以开始尝试打开SQL命令进行操作了。要进入MySQL的命令行界面,可在终端中输入mysql -u root -p命令。这里的“-u”参数表示指定用户名,“root”是MySQL的超级管理员用户;“-p”参数表示需要输入密码,输入正确的root密码后回车,若密码验证通过,就会成功进入MySQL的命令行环境。此时,你会看到一个以“mysql>”开头的提示符,这表明你已经成功打开了SQL命令的操作窗口。

在这个SQL命令行环境中,你可以执行各种各样的SQL操作。例如,要创建一个新的数据库,可以使用CREATE DATABASE语句。假设要创建一个名为“testdb”的数据库,只需输入CREATE DATABASE testdb; 然后回车,系统就会执行创建操作。创建完成后,可以使用USE testdb;命令切换到这个新创建的数据库中,这样后续的操作就都是针对该数据库进行的。

若要查看数据库中的表,可以使用SHOW TABLES;命令。如果数据库中还没有表,这个命令会返回一个空的结果集。要创建表,就需要使用CREATE TABLE语句。例如,创建一个名为“users”的表,包含“id”、“name”和“age”三个字段,可以使用以下命令:

CREATE TABLE users (

id INT AUTO_INCREMENT PRIMARY KEY,

name VARCHAR(50),

age INT

);

这条命令定义了一个名为“users”的表,其中“id”字段是自增的主键,“name”字段是长度不超过50的字符串类型,“age”字段是整数类型。

除了创建数据库和表,还可以对数据进行插入、查询、更新和删除等操作。插入数据使用INSERT INTO语句,查询数据使用SELECT语句,更新数据使用UPDATE语句,删除数据使用DELETE语句。例如,向“users”表中插入一条记录,可以使用INSERT INTO users (name, age) VALUES ('John', 25); 要查询“users”表中的所有记录,使用SELECT * FROM users;

在Linux中使用SQL命令时,还可以利用各种工具来提高效率。比如,可以将常用的SQL命令保存到一个脚本文件中,然后使用mysql命令执行该脚本。例如,将一系列SQL命令保存到一个名为“script.sql”的文件中,然后在终端中输入mysql -u root -p < script.sql,系统会自动执行脚本中的所有SQL命令。

对于一些复杂的SQL操作,还可以借助图形化的数据库管理工具,如phpMyAdmin等。这些工具可以在浏览器中使用,提供了直观的界面来管理数据库,对于不熟悉命令行操作的用户来说非常方便。不过,掌握在Linux中直接打开SQL命令进行操作,对于深入理解数据库原理和提高操作效率是非常有帮助的。

在Linux系统中打开SQL命令进行数据库操作是一项重要的技能。通过安装数据库管理系统,进入SQL命令行环境,执行各种SQL语句,可以完成数据库的创建、表的管理以及数据的操作等任务。合理利用各种工具和技巧,能够进一步提高工作效率,更好地满足实际工作的需求。

版权声明:如无特殊标注,文章均是由用户上传,请自行分辨参考价值,如果认为本文章影响了你的权益,请在首页底部点击联系我们删除。

本文链接:https://www.pqm.cc/w/51a54e6cf83ce395.html